Exit window installation services involve the process of fitting or replacing windows that serve as emergency exits or egress points in residential and commercial properties. These services typically include measuring openings, selecting appropriate window styles, and ensuring proper installation to meet safety and building code requirements. The goal is to provide a functional, secure, and compliant exit point that can be used in emergency situations, while also enhancing the overall appearance and energy efficiency of the property.

This service addresses several common problems faced by property owners. It helps ensure that exit windows are operable and easily accessible in case of emergencies, such as fires or other urgent situations. Proper installation also prevents issues like drafts, leaks, or security vulnerabilities that can arise from poorly fitted windows. Additionally, replacing outdated or damaged exit windows can improve property safety, reduce energy costs, and contribute to a more comfortable living or working environment.

Properties that typically utilize exit window installation services include single-family homes, multi-family residences, commercial buildings, and industrial facilities. Residential properties often require exit windows in basements or bedrooms to meet safety standards for egress. Commercial and industrial properties may need larger or specialized windows to serve as emergency escape routes or for ventilation purposes. The choice of window type and installation method depends on the property’s design, safety requirements, and local building codes.

Installation Costs - The cost for exit window installation typically ranges from $1,200 to $3,500, depending on window size and complexity. Larger or custom windows may increase expenses, with some projects reaching $4,000 or more.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ific needs.

Material Expenses - The price of materials for exit window installations varies between $300 and $1,200. Factors influencing costs include window type, frame material, and any additional features. Quality and durability are often reflected in higher material prices.

Labor Fees - Labor charges for installing an exit window generally fall between $800 and $2,200. The cost depends on the project's difficulty, existing structure, and local labor rates. Experienced contractors can often complete installations efficiently within this range.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as permits, inspections, or structural modifications can add $200 to $1,000 or more. These costs vary based on local regulations and the scope of work required for a safe, compliant installation. Pros can help identify potential additional expenses during consultation.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is an exit window? An exit window is a window designed to provide an emergency escape route from a building, typically meeting specific size and accessibility requirements.

Where are exit windows required? Exit windows are often required in basements or bedrooms to ensure safe evacuation during emergencies, depending on local building codes.

What materials are commonly used for exit window installations? Common materials include vinyl, aluminum, and wood, chosen for durability and compliance with safety standards.

How long does an exit window installation typically take? The installation duration varies based on the project scope but generally ranges from a few hours to a full day.
